Mohawk artist Skawennati pioneers Indigenous presence in virtual spaces through groundbreaking projects like TimeTraveller™ and CyberPowWow, while leading initiatives to empower Indigenous youth in digital storytelling
Artist Alfatih explores the liminal space between physical and digital identities through GTA machinima, AR filters, and wearable prosthetics, questioning the supposed neutrality of virtual spaces while creating works that blur the boundaries between fashion, gaming, and digital art.
